Terror Encounter in Kulgam’s Guddar Forest: One Killed, Search Continues

On Monday, September 8, an encounter broke out in the Guddar Forest of Kulgam district, Jammu and Kashmir, between terrorists and the Indian Army.

According to reports, based on a specific intelligence input from the Jammu & Kashmir Police (JKP), a joint search operation was launched by the Indian Army, JKP, and the Central Reserve Police Force (CRPF), Srinagar, in the Guddar Forest of Kulgam.

Vigilant troops observed suspicious activity and, upon being challenged, the terrorists opened fire, prompting a fierce exchange of gunfire during which one terrorist was eliminated, according to the Indian Army.

A junior commissioned officer also suffered injuries during the encounter, and treatment is underway. The operation is still in progress as the Indian Army continues to search for more terrorists in the area, the Indian Army stated.

The Kashmir Zone Police tweeted, "Based on specific intelligence, an encounter has started in the Guddar forest of Kulgam. SOG of JKP, Army, and CRPF are on the job."

This is the second incident in one week where suspicious activity was detected by the Indian Army in the Gurez sector of Jammu & Kashmir.

On August 28, based on intelligence provided by JKP regarding a likely infiltration attempt, a joint operation was launched by the Indian Army and JKP in the Gurez sector. Troops spotted suspicious activity and challenged the group, which resulted in terrorists opening indiscriminate fire. The troops responded effectively, neutralising two terrorists.​
